    Sammanfattning : The genus Arnica (Asteraceae) was investigated for phylogenetic relationships and sesquiterpene lactone (STL) content with the aims to trace the evolutionary history of the genus and to investigate possible congruencies between DNA sequence data, secondary chemistry, and biological activity. Complex evolutionary patterns in Arnica are evident from phylogenetic analyses of chloroplast regions (the rpl16 and rps16 introns and the psbA–trnH, ycf4–cemA, and trnT–L spacers), nuclear ribosomal regions (the internal and external transcribed spacers) and the nuclear low-copy DNA region coding for the second largest subunit of RNA polymerase II (RPB2) between exons 17 and 23.     Sammanfattning : In this research, several improvements to the European Union Emissions Trading System (EU ETS) were analysed. The EU ETS is a market for emission allowances and the European Union's main instrument for reducing greenhouse gas emissions (of which CO2 is the main component). LÄS MER
